// LOCKER_GRACE_SECONDS — laundry-locker access flow.
// This is how long a Tumblenook locker stays unlocked after a pickup
// code is accepted. Support: if a customer says the door relocked on
// them mid-grab, check this value before blaming hardware. Changing it
// requires a firmware push, tracked via the build token below.

trace token, fawep-yafof: htk4_8486

## Config Hot-Reload

The Brambleworth gateway reloads configuration without restarts: edits to the config bundle are picked up within ten seconds by the watcher sidecar. Release managers should note that hot-reloaded bundles bypass the normal deploy pipeline, so every bundle must be signed before the watcher will accept it. Unsigned bundles are logged and ignored, which commonly explains "config not taking effect" reports. Bundles are verified against the signing key below.

deploy key for fafof-yaguf: bky4_zHj6

Management Meeting Minutes — Insurance Renewal

Attendees: dept heads plus Tomas from facilities. Our policy with Brightmoor Assurance is up in May. Premiums are rising about 9%, mostly due to the warehouse claim last winter. Priya will get two competing quotes before we commit. Everyone agreed we should bundle liability and property this time. One more item before we close the minutes.

management briefing: Only 7 of the 120 pilot accounts renewed Ralael, so a churn review is set for January 1.